Definition

Made again or rebuilt after being damaged, destroyed, or broken. It can also refer to something recreated from pieces or information.

Usage & Nuances

Usually formal; common with buildings, roads, historical sites ('reconstructed bridge'), but also used for stories, histories, or events put together from evidence ('reconstructed timeline'). Not used for small repairs—implies major rebuilding or assembling from fragments.
